UW Medication Innovator of the 12 months is utilizing smartphone applied sciences to enhance affected person outcomes

This 12 months’s College of Washington (UW) Medication Innovator of the 12 months, Dr. Ricky Wang, is innovating for higher affected person outcomes along with his newest expertise serving to to diagnose illnesses by simply taking a photograph of your eye.

Wang, UW professor of bioengineering and ophthalmology is the recipient of the 2023 UW Medication Inventor of the 12 months award and shall be honored at a reception on Nov. 1. The award acknowledges excellent UW scientists whose innovations have had a serious impression on each human well being and our native financial system.

Wang additionally holds the George and Martina Kren Endowed Chair in ophthalmology analysis on the UW.

Wang was born and raised within the rural areas of Changzhou, China in 1965.

The school entrance exams in China had simply resumed after the Cultural Revolution and Wang was not sure what to check in highschool.

“My father chosen that path for me. He thought precision engineering and precision instrumentation was actually wanted for many industrial functions,” he mentioned.

Wang adopted his father’s recommendation and adopted in his engineering footsteps. Wang’s father was a water engineer coping with water administration.

Thus, Wang studied precision engineering at Tianjin College, the place he obtained each his Bachelor in Engineering and Grasp of Science levels.

He needed to additional his training and was additionally drawn to Glasgow’s business. That’s what piqued his curiosity to check there. He moved there in 1993 to get his Ph.D. in optical info processing from the College of Glasgow.

“That’s the place I began to work utilizing optics and light-weight for biomedical functions,” he mentioned.

After Glasgow, Wang secured his first college place on the College of Keele in England. It was a place throughout the medical faculty they usually had been all in favour of making use of optics and light-weight by mobile stage and scale decision of the human physique.

“That was the start line once I began to interact with biomedicine. After I began, it was continuous as a result of it actually obtained me excited,” he added.

Wang taught, performed analysis, and created his personal lab throughout his 5 years in Keele. He then went on to show and create his analysis lab at Cranfield College.

After three years there, Wang moved over to america to show and begin his lab at Oregon Well being and Science College the place he was for one more 5 years.

“I actually need to push my applied sciences in my lab to be clinically translated so it may be used to profit sufferers. That’s an important drive for me to maneuver,” he mentioned.

Wang shared that the setting in america to conduct analysis has been excellent and vibrant.

“You’ve got soil right here to make your goals come true,” he shared.

Wang finally moved to Seattle and has been instructing and conducting analysis on the UW since 2010.

He described the UW as an enormous setting for medical translation to use lab applied sciences to the human physique.

As well as, UW has a really sturdy tradition of working with clinicians within the analysis labs and has helped to use his analysis quicker to the clinic settings.

“I’m in bioengineering and our job is actually to use the applied sciences within the lab for medical use to profit the sufferers,” he added.

Wang’s lab is chargeable for the invention of optical coherence tomography angiography (OCTA, or optical microangiography), an imaging approach able to 3D imaging of blood circulation inside microcirculatory tissue beds in vivo. This method has revolutionized how folks world wide obtain imaginative and prescient care.

Wang works alongside many good minds, however one individual specifically is somebody he actually admires.

Fellow UW colleague, Dr. Murray Johnstone, ophthalmologist and glaucoma specialist,conjures up Wang and what he’s engaged on now.

“His enthusiasm conjures up what I’m doing now,” Wang mentioned.

All through his profession, Wang’s proudest accomplishment has been the flexibility to make use of optics to take a look at microcirculation, which is the blood circulation in capillaries.

Wang hopes to proceed pushing applied sciences developed in his lab for additional medical use to profit and enhance affected person outcomes with an emphasis on utilizing optics to take a look at mobile stage within the human physique to diagnose illnesses.

There’s a brand new smartphone app referred to as Specam X, being developed in his lab to assist diagnose sure medical situations by taking a photograph.

Considered one of Wang’s postdoc students, Chinghua He, helped develop the app. He began working with Wang in 2018.

The app can be utilized at a low value (or at no cost), however it might be helpful in low useful resource settings reminiscent of creating nations to assist enhance affected person outcomes.

For instance, they’re presently conducting a medical trial at a hospital in Changchun in northeast China, an space the place alcoholism and liver issues are quite common.

As an alternative of getting to attract blood and await the lab outcomes, one can use the prototype smartphone to take a photograph of the affected person’s eyeball and from the photograph, they can predict the bilirubin ranges.

Wang shared that the trials thus far have been very correct and profitable. He mentioned that they’ll additionally use the app to diagnose jaundice in new child infants.

“Dr. Ricky Wang is all the time specializing in really translating applied sciences within the clinic collaborations and contributions to most people, and I feel that’s very significant. I feel he’ll proceed to contribute drastically to scientific analysis,” He mentioned.

He described Wang as a frontrunner who has a collaborative fashion and somebody who works intently along with his staff to construct a productive tradition within the lab.

Wang’s impression is undoubtedly widespread.

Princess Imoukhuede, Hunter and Dorothy Simpson Endowed Chair and professor in UW bioengineering, wrote in an e-mail to the BioE neighborhood, “This outstanding recognition is a testomony to Dr. Wang’s distinctive expertise and groundbreaking contributions to the bioscience sector and to UW. His industrial licensing successes have each expanded the boundaries of translation and have the potential to positively impression quite a few lives. We’re extremely proud to have such a superb thoughts amongst us.”

And when Wang isn’t in his lab engaged on life-changing medical applied sciences, he’s often out in nature mountain climbing along with his household.
